CUPPING THERAPY.

 

Cupping therapy has been used in China along with other cultures since ancient times. It involves creating heat inside a glass or bamboo cups.The result is suction from the cups that can penetrate deep into the tissues causing a release of harmful toxins. This is done by stimulating the lymphatic system, clearing the blood vessels and stretching and activating the skin. By regulating the flow of Qi and Blood, cupping can add an extra level of effectiveness to other therpheutic techniques

MOXA THERAPY

 

Moxa was originally used in Northern China to help diseases resulting form cold weather and the excessive consuption of diary products that caused chilling of the internal organs. Moxa is prepared by using leaves of Artemesia (Mugwort), an aromatic plant that is rich in essential oils, fats, enzymes and vitamins.

 

There are many different ways to use Moxa, but the concept behind all methods is to create heat that penetrates the body. This makes Moxa effective for deficient, cold and stagnant conditions. By warming the qi in the meridians, moxa helps build the qi and blood in the body and improve circulation
